one hundred nine million, nine hundred ninety-one thousand, nine hundred sixty
Currency $109991960 in american english: one hundred nine million, nine hundred ninety-one thousand, nine hundred sixty US Dollars.
In Price: 109991960.00
99991960 | 119991960